Man dies, another survives after clinging on a plane from Johannesburg to London
Saturday, June 20, 2015
The survivor was found unconscious in the undercarriage of the plane on Thursday morning having endured freezing temperatures over the 12,875km flight from Johannesburg to London.
The body of the dead man was discovered an hour later on the roof of a west London office building. It is not clear if he was killed in the fall; flight data reveals the plane would have been at an altitude of around 427m when it passed over the area.
